SUMMARY:
The Support Specialist serves as a key point of contact for incoming calls to ACES main line. This roleis responsible forreceiving and accurately documenting same day schedule changes cancellations and late reports and ensuringtimelycommunicationtotheappropriate internalteams. RESPONSIBILITIES
Under the direction of the Center Operations Manager responsibilities include but are not limited to:
Call Handling & Front-Line Support
Serve as the primary point of contact for inbound phone calls from clients families and internal team members
Answer calls promptly and professionally gatheringaccurateinformation and routing requests appropriately
Provide basic schedulingsupportdocumenting/communicatingcancellations andreschedule requests.
Use call scripts and approved communication standards to ensure consistent messaging
De-escalate routine concerns and escalate complex or urgent issues to leadership or scheduling partners
Maintain a calm supportive and solution-oriented presence on every call
Assistwith coverage during high call volume periods/staffing gaps
Process Adherence & Reliability
Follow established call handling procedures escalation paths and documentation standards
Complete assigned tasks accurately and within expected timelines
Support audits and quality reviews as requested
Maintain compliance with internal policies and best practices
Support timestamp requests for Behavioral Interventionists and Clinical Supervisors
Professionalism Learning & Growth
Demonstrate reliability through consistent attendance and punctuality
Accept coaching and feedback to improve call quality and efficiency
Participate in onboarding and ongoing training
Contribute to a positive team-oriented culture
Remain professional and composed during difficult or emotional calls
